While the FPPI will select the U.S. agent, it may give authorization to the USPPI to file the EEI. 7 Routed Export Transactions Forwarder Letter of engagement: As a nominated forwarder for a routed export transaction we will not substitute or alter the information provided by “your company's name” without their authorization. We assume responsibility if there is a penalty for violating the regulations for failing to file Electronic Export Information with US census bureau in accordance with Instructions provided by “your company's name” on the on the Shipper’s Letter of Instructions. We will provide a copy of the following documents as soon as shipment departs from the United States: Air Way Bill copy/or Bill of Lading ( if transported by ground) EEI transaction record detailing items Schedule B#, values declared per each individual Schedule B#, weight Internal Transaction Number ( ITN#) provided by census bureau If any discrepancies in documentation are found by USPPI the corrections will be made within a reasonable time. Export will be performed in accordance with US Export Administration Regulations. 8 AES Compliance-Carrier data Elements Port of Export: required when self-filing your SED/EEI shipments with AESDirect.
